草庐IT

Shade-Plugin

全部标签

flutter - flutter plugin 和 flutter module 有什么区别?

我是flutter插件开发的新手,我已经阅读了Developingpackages&plugins和WritingagoodFlutterplugin,但作为初学者我很困惑,我开发了基于webview_flutter的Flutter应用程序和一个离线工作的JavaScript库。我想将其扩展为模块或插件。Webview渲染一些东西。正在从Assets附加JavaScript库。我没有直接从我的代码调用任何平台API,但我的代码依赖于另一个插件。我该如何进行?作为插件还是作为模块? 最佳答案 插件就是让Flutter可以使用原生功能。

android-studio - 安卓工作室 : plugin flutter-i18n does not work

当我在连接了flutter-i18n插件的AndroidStudio中创建“flutter项目”时,没有创建lib/generated/i18n.dart。因此,没有描述的国际化工作机制indoc.我的设置是:[✓]Flutter(Channelstable,v1.0.0,onLinux,localeen_US.UTF-8)•Flutterversion1.0.0at/home/valerius/DevTools/Flutter•Frameworkrevision5391447fae(3monthsago),2018-11-2919:41:26-0800•Enginerevision7

android-studio - 安卓工作室 : plugin flutter-i18n does not work

当我在连接了flutter-i18n插件的AndroidStudio中创建“flutter项目”时,没有创建lib/generated/i18n.dart。因此,没有描述的国际化工作机制indoc.我的设置是:[✓]Flutter(Channelstable,v1.0.0,onLinux,localeen_US.UTF-8)•Flutterversion1.0.0at/home/valerius/DevTools/Flutter•Frameworkrevision5391447fae(3monthsago),2018-11-2919:41:26-0800•Enginerevision7

ios - Flutter iOS 存档版本在 Xcode 中获取 'xx plugin.h' 文件未找到错误

按照PreparinganiOSAppforRelease中的步骤操作,我创建了BuildArchive并成功运行了以下命令:flutterbuildios但是,当我在Xcode中打开项目Runner以创建存档时,GeneratePluginRegistrant.m文件中出现错误:'package_info/PackageInfoPlugin.h'filenotfound我认为这可能是插件的错误,所以我从我的项目中删除了该插件。但后来我在下一个错误:'path_provider/PathProviderPlugin.h'filenotfound这是我的flutterdoctor结果:[

ios - Flutter iOS 存档版本在 Xcode 中获取 'xx plugin.h' 文件未找到错误

按照PreparinganiOSAppforRelease中的步骤操作,我创建了BuildArchive并成功运行了以下命令:flutterbuildios但是,当我在Xcode中打开项目Runner以创建存档时,GeneratePluginRegistrant.m文件中出现错误:'package_info/PackageInfoPlugin.h'filenotfound我认为这可能是插件的错误,所以我从我的项目中删除了该插件。但后来我在下一个错误:'path_provider/PathProviderPlugin.h'filenotfound这是我的flutterdoctor结果:[

flutter - 如何使用 flutter_webview_plugin 播放视频

我正在尝试在flutter应用程序中播放存储在谷歌驱动器中的视频。我嵌入了视频并获得了网址。当我尝试播放视频时,它在Android中无法运行,而在IOS中运行良好。是插件在android中不起作用还是我使用插件的方式有误?flutter_webview_plugin:^0.3.0+2Widgetbuild(BuildContextcontext){returnWebviewScaffold(appBar:AppBar(title:Text("playvideo"),),url:"https://drive.google.com/file/d/1O8WF2MsdyoKpQZE2973IF

flutter - 如何使用 flutter_webview_plugin 播放视频

我正在尝试在flutter应用程序中播放存储在谷歌驱动器中的视频。我嵌入了视频并获得了网址。当我尝试播放视频时,它在Android中无法运行,而在IOS中运行良好。是插件在android中不起作用还是我使用插件的方式有误?flutter_webview_plugin:^0.3.0+2Widgetbuild(BuildContextcontext){returnWebviewScaffold(appBar:AppBar(title:Text("playvideo"),),url:"https://drive.google.com/file/d/1O8WF2MsdyoKpQZE2973IF

dart - 云 Firestore : Write document reference from Flutter Plugin/SDK

我正在寻找从Flutter应用到Firestore的文档引用。这是我从Firestore控制台创建引用时的样子:如果我只是在Flutter的字符串中写入引用MapusersReference={uid:'users/'+uid};MapuserData={'usersReference':usersReference};Firestore.instance.collection('chats').add(userData).then((doc){doc.setData(userData);});我明白了:有没有一种方法可以使用Fluttercloud_firestore插件或任何其他S

dart - 云 Firestore : Write document reference from Flutter Plugin/SDK

我正在寻找从Flutter应用到Firestore的文档引用。这是我从Firestore控制台创建引用时的样子:如果我只是在Flutter的字符串中写入引用MapusersReference={uid:'users/'+uid};MapuserData={'usersReference':usersReference};Firestore.instance.collection('chats').add(userData).then((doc){doc.setData(userData);});我明白了:有没有一种方法可以使用Fluttercloud_firestore插件或任何其他S

【AndroidStudio】org.gradle.api.plugins.UnknownPluginException: Plugin [id: ‘com.android.application‘

问题:新建项目、构建,出现错误。截图:出现问题之前操作:设置proxy,以为设置镜像代理以后能够下载dl.android.com里的插件,结果依然下载不了,而且还导致我新建项目以后反而构建不成功。新建项目构建都失败!!!尝试进行解决办法:1、因为是gradle构建失败,所以去官网查看gradle的相关说明文档(看了才分析出解决方案)地址为:https://developer.android.google.cn/studio/releases/gradle-plugin?hl=zh-cn2、最终的解决办法:【要记得最好先升级一下AndroidStudio,因为插件版本太高,这个As版本也要很高,